Inver Energy Limited is seeking a Market Risk Analyst based in London to support trading activities through data analysis and effective risk management. The role involves producing daily position and P&L reports while ensuring accuracy and transparency.
Candidates should have significant experience in market risk related to physical oil or refined products, along with advanced Excel skills.
The position offers a competitive salary and a range of benefits, including private medical insurance and an enhanced pension plan.
